Join us to ensure surplus food doesn't go to waste!
This role involves the sorting and processing of surplus food coming from a variety of sources, and helping to allocate food deliveries to a variety of recipients such as schools, food banks and homeless shelters, to ensure that the citizens of London remain fed no matter their circumstances.
Some of the perks of volunteering here at our Poplar Depot, with this role is a free cooked lunch every day all made from surplus food, aswell as free drinks and snacks throughout the day.
We have an online induction (Info session) where you will learn about what we do at the Felix Project and our story etc.
